Definitions
countertype
NounUK
/ˈkaʊntətaɪp/
US
/ˈkaʊntərtaɪp/
A duplicate or copy of an original, often used in the context of photography or printing.
The artist created a countertype of the original painting for the exhibition.
A person or thing that is the opposite or contrasting counterpart of another.
In the story, the hero's countertype was a villain with opposing values.
